What Was the Price of Gas in Salem, VA Tuesday, 01.19.2010? (down)

The gasoline prices at the BP @ Apperson & Colorado in Salem, VA:

Grade Price

Regular $2.599

Mid $2.699

Premium $2.859

Diesel $2.799

Kerosene $3.499

Unleaded prices were down 4 cents per gallon.

What Was the Price of Gas in Salem, VA Sunday, 01.17.2010? (down)

The gasoline prices at the BP @ Apperson & Colorado in Salem, VA:

Grade Price

Regular $2.639

Mid $2.739

Premium $2.899

Diesel $2.799

Kerosene $3.499

Regular and mid-grade unleaded were down 2 cents per gallon.

Portland ratchets up volunteer-led ‘tool libraries’ that lend tools for free

If you need a table saw, a 10-foot pipe clamp or a 20-foot pruner, you’ve normally got three choices: Buy it, rent it or borrow it from a neighbor.

Portland is fast becoming a leader in a fourth way: checking it out for free at a tool lending library.
